Enhanced Patient Assessment Skills

Effective emergency care begins with accurate and thorough patient assessment. Paramedics must hone their skills in identifying critical conditions quickly. This involves not only physical examinations but also keen observational skills and the ability to ask the right questions. Recognizing subtle signs can make a significant difference in the treatment and outcomes for patients. Utilizing advanced assessment techniques, such as comprehensive primary and secondary surveys, ensures that no potential issues are overlooked. Paramedics can improve their diagnostic accuracy through continuous education, simulations, and practice in various scenarios, allowing them to adapt their assessments to each unique situation encountered in the field.

Advanced Airway Management Techniques

Airway management is crucial in emergency medical services. Paramedics should master various techniques beyond basic intubation, including video laryngoscopy and other advanced airway devices. These tools offer enhanced visibility and control, especially in challenging scenarios where traditional methods may fail.

Proficiency in airway management not only improves patient outcomes but also instills confidence in paramedics. Regular training on the latest techniques and tools is essential, as new technology continually evolves. Keeping up with these advancements ensures that paramedics can provide the highest level of care in critical situations.

Effective Communication in Crisis Situations

In the high-pressure environment of emergency care, clear communication is vital. Paramedics need to convey important information swiftly and accurately, both to their team and to other medical personnel upon arrival at the hospital. Mastering communication techniques involves not only verbal skills but also understanding non-verbal cues and active listening.

Engaging in scenario-based training can enhance these skills, allowing paramedics to practice communication under stress. Learning to deliver concise reports and use standardized communication protocols can significantly improve teamwork and patient outcomes during emergencies.

Crisis Management and Decision-Making

Effective crisis management is a hallmark of exemplary paramedic practice. Paramedics must develop the ability to make rapid, informed decisions in life-threatening situations. This involves utilizing critical thinking skills and assessing risks while remaining calm under pressure.

Training in crisis simulations allows paramedics to experience realistic scenarios where they can practice their decision-making skills. By analyzing past incidents and learning from both successes and failures, they can refine their judgment, making them more effective in real-world emergencies.
